*,::after,::before{padding:0;margin:0;border:0;box-sizing:border-box}a{text-decoration:none}li,ol,ul{list-style:none}img{vertical-align:top}h1,h2,h3,h4,h5,h6{font-weight:inherit;font-size:inherit}body,html{height:100%;line-height:1;font-size:14px;background:#fafafa;color:#252b42;font-weight:500;font-family:Montserrat}.wrapper{min-height:100%;overflow:hidden;display:flex;flex-direction:column}._container{max-width:1046px;margin:0 auto;padding:0 15px;box-sizing:content-box}._ibg{position:relative}._ibg img{position:absolute;width:100%;height:100%;top:0;left:0;object-fit:cover}.header{position:absolute;width:100%;left:0;top:0;z-index:50}.header__container{display:flex;min-height:104px;align-items:center}@media (max-width:479px){.header__container{min-height:70px}}.header__logo{font-weight:700;font-size:24px;color:inherit}.header__menu{margin:0 0 0 133px}@media (max-width:992px){.header__menu{margin:0 0 0 80px}}@media (max-width:767px){.header__menu{margin:0 0 0 40px}}@media (max-width:479px){.header__menu{margin:0 0 0 20px}}.menu{padding:5px 0}.menu__list{flex-wrap:wrap;display:flex}.menu__item:not(:last-child){margin:0 21px 0 0}.menu__link{color:#737373;font-weight:600;line-height:calc(24 / 14 * 100%)}.menu__link:hover{text-decoration:underline}@media (max-width:479px){.menu__link{font-size:18px}}.page{flex:1 1 auto}.page__services{position:relative;z-index:2;margin:-111px 0 0 0}.page__clients:not(:last-child){margin:0 0 10px 0}.header-block{text-align:center;letter-spacing:.2px}.header-block__title{line-height:calc(57 / 40 * 100%);font-weight:700;font-size:40px}.header-block__title:not(:last-child){margin:0 ox 10px 0}.header-block__sub-title{line-height:calc(20 / 14 * 100%);color:#737373}@media (max-width:992px){.header-block__title{font-size:35px}}@media (max-width:767px){.header-block__title{font-size:30px}}.main-block{position:relative}.main-block__body{padding:184px 0 191px 0;position:relative;z-index:2;max-width:400px}@media (max-width:992px){.main-block__body{padding:120px 0 191px 0}}@media (max-width:479px){.main-block__body{padding:115px 0 160px 0}}.main-block__body>:not(:last-child){margin:0 0 35px 0}.main-block__title{font-size:58px;line-height:calc(80 / 58 * 100%);letter-spacing:.2px;font-weight:800}@media (max-width:479px){.main-block__title{font-size:42px}}.main-block__text{color:#737373;font-size:20px;line-height:calc(30 / 20 * 100%)}.main-block__buttons{display:flex;flex-wrap:wrap;margin:-10px 0}.main-block__button{border-radius:37px;display:flex;min-height:48px;justify-content:center;align-items:center;letter-spacing:.2px;font-weight:700;text-align:center;line-height:calc(14 / 28 * 100%);padding:10px 36px;margin:10px 0;transition:all .3s ease 0s}@media (max-width:479px){.main-block__button{flex:1 1 100%}}@media (min-width:479px){.main-block__button:not(:last-child){margin-right:10px}}.main-block__button_orange{background:#ff7b47;color:#fff;border:1px solid #ff7b47}.main-block__button_orange:hover{background-color:#fff;color:#ff7b47}.main-block__button_border{color:#0d5c63;border:1px solid #0d5c63}.main-block__button_border:hover{background-color:#0d5c63;color:#fff}.main-block__image{position:absolute;width:100%;height:100%;top:0;left:0}@media (max-width:1300px){.main-block__image img{object-position:right}}@media (max-width:992px){.main-block__image{opacity:.5}}@media (min-width:670px){.services__body{display:flex;flex-wrap:wrap;margin:0 -15px -30px}}.services__column{flex:0 1 33.333%;margin:0 0 30px 0}@media (min-width:670px){.services__column{padding:0 15px}}@media (max-width:992px){.services__column{flex:0 1 50%}.services__column:last-child{flex:1 1 100%}}.services__item{height:100%;background:#fff;box-shadow:0 13px 19px rgba(0,0,0,.07);padding:35px 40px}@media (max-width:479px){.services__item{padding:25px}}.item-service_green{background:#0d5c63}.item-service_green .item-service__title{color:#fff}.item-service_green .item-service__text{color:#fff}.item-service>:not(:last-child){margin:0 0 10px 0}.item-service__title{font-weight:700;letter-spacing:.1px;font-size:24px;line-height:calc(32 / 24 * 100%)}.item-service__text{color:#737373;line-height:calc(20 / 14 * 100%)}.advantages{padding:80px 0}@media (max-width:992px){.advantages{padding:50px 0}}@media (max-width:767px){.advantages{padding:40px 0}}.advantages_header{margin:0 0 50px 0}@media (max-width:767px){.advantages_header{margin:0 0 25px 0}}.advantages__body{display:flex;flex-wrap:wrap;margin:0 -15px -30px}.advantages__column{padding:0 15px;margin:0 0 30px 0;flex:0 1 25%}@media (max-width:1020px){.advantages__column{flex:0 1 50%}}@media (max-width:560px){.advantages__column{flex:0 1 100%}}.advantages__item{background-color:#fff;padding:30px;font-weight:700;text-align:center}.advantages__item>:not(:last-child){margin:0 0 10px 0}.advantages__icon{height:48px;display:flex;align-items:flex-end;justify-content:center}.advantages__value{font-size:40px;line-height:calc(57 / 40 * 100%)}.advantages__text{letter-spacing:.1px;color:#737373;font-size:16px;line-height:calc(24 / 16 * 100%)}.practice{padding:125px 0 80px 0}@media (max-width:992px){.practice{padding:40px 0 80px 0}}@media (max-width:767px){.practice{padding:0 0 40px 0}}.practice__header{margin:0 0 45px 0}@media (max-width:767px){.practice__header{margin:0 0 25px 0}}.practice__body{margin:0 -20px -30px;display:flex;flex-wrap:wrap}.practice__column{padding:0 20px;margin:0 0 30px 0;flex:0 1 25%}@media (max-width:1040px){.practice__column{flex:0 1 50%}}@media (max-width:630px){.practice__column{flex:0 1 100%}}.item-practice{background-color:#fff;display:flex;height:100%;flex-direction:column}.item-practice__content{padding:30px;flex:1 1 auto}.item-practice__link{color:inherit;display:inline-block}.item-practice__link:hover{text-decoration:underline}.item-practice__link:not(:last-child){margin:0 0 15px 0}.item-practice__title{letter-spacing:.1px;font-size:16px;font-weight:700;line-height:calc(24 / 16 * 100%)}.item-practice__text{color:#737373;line-height:calc(20 / 14 * 100%)}.item-practice__image{display:block;padding:0 0 60% 0}.whoweare{padding:80px 0 130px 0;background:#fff}.whoweare__header{margin:0 0 100px 0}.whoweare__body{display:flex;align-items:flex-start}.whoweare__video{flex:0 0 57%;position:relative;padding:0 0 42.25% 0}.whoweare__video iframe{position:absolute;width:100%;height:100%;top:0;left:0;object-fit:cover}.whoweare__content{flex:1 1 auto;padding:20px 0 0 121px}.whoweare__title{font-weight:800;font-size:40px;line-height:calc(57 / 40 * 100%);letter-spacing:.2px}.whoweare__title:not(:last-child){margin:0 0 10px 0}.whoweare__text{color:#737373;line-height:calc(20 / 14 * 100%)}.whoweare__top:not(:last-child){margin:0 0 50px 0}.whoweare__item:not(:last-child){margin:0 0 30px 0}.item-whoweare{display:flex}.item-whoweare__icon{flex:0 0 32px}.item-whoweare__body{flex:1 1 auto;padding:0 0 0 20px}.item-whoweare_title{font-weight:700;font-size:16px;line-height:calc(20 / 16 * 100%)}.item-whoweare_title:not(:last-child){margin:0 0 5px 0}.item-whoweare__text{color:#737373;line-height:calc(20 / 14 * 100%);white-space:nowrap;width:225px;overflow:hidden;text-overflow:ellipsis}@media (max-width:1080px){.whoweare__content{padding:0 0 0 50px}}@media (max-width:950px){.whoweare{padding:50px 0 50px 0}.whoweare__header{margin:0 0 30px 0}.whoweare__body{flex-direction:column-reverse;align-items:stretch}.whoweare__title{font-size:24px}.whoweare__content{padding:0}.whoweare__video{padding:0 0 56.25% 0}.whoweare__video:not(:last-child){margin:50px 0 0 0}}@media (max-width:767px){.whoweare{padding:20px 0 50px 0}.whoweare__top:not(:last-child){margin:0 0 30px 0}.whoweare__video:not(:last-child){margin:30px 0 0 0}}.clients{padding:50px 0}@media (max-width:767px){.clients{padding:30px 0}}.clients__items{display:flex;align-items:center;flex-wrap:wrap;justify-content:center}.clients__item{padding:8px 15px;flex:0 1 16.6667%;text-align:center;min-width:140px}.clients__item img{max-width:100%}.subscribe{position:relative;padding:0 0 20px 0}.subscribe::before{content:"";position:absolute;bottom:0;width:100%;height:77px;left:0;background:#252b42}.subscribe__body{position:relative;z-index:2;padding:30px 50px;align-items:center;background:#17213c;border-radius:2px}.subscribe__title{color:#fff;font-size:24px;line-height:calc(32 / 24 * 100%);font-weight:700;letter-spacing:.1px}.subscribe__form{flex:0 1 50%;display:flex;align-items:center}.subscribe__input{width:100%;flex:1 1 auto;min-height:58px;background:#f9f9f9;color:#737373;padding:0 20px;border:1px solid #e6e6e6;border-right:0;box-sizing:border-box;border-radius:5px 0 0 5px}.subscribe__input:focus{color:#000}.subscribe__button{background:#ff7b47;border:1px solid #e6e6e6;border-radius:0 5px 5px 0;display:flex;min-height:58px;justify-content:center;align-items:center;cursor:pointer;text-align:center;color:#fff;transition:all .3s ease 0s;padding:0 22px}.subscribe__button:hover{background-color:#aa5330}@media (min-width:1070px){.subscribe__body{margin:0 30px}}@media (min-width:810px){.subscribe__body{display:flex;justify-content:space-between}.subscribe__title{max-width:266px}}@media (max-width:810px){.subscribe__body{margin:0 -15px;padding:20px 15px}.subscribe__title{margin:0 0 20px 0}.subscribe__button{padding:0 15px}.subscribe__input{padding:0 15px}}.getintouch{padding:80px 0 135px 0}.getintouch__header{margin:0 0 80px 0}.getintouch__items{margin:0 -15px}.getintouch__item{flex:0 1 33.333%}.item-getintouch{display:flex;flex-direction:column;justify-content:center;align-items:center;background-color:#fff;padding:50px 15px}.item-getintouch_active{background:#252b42;padding:80px 15px;color:#fff}.item-getintouch_active .item-getintouch__button{border:1px solid #fff;color:#fff}.item-getintouch>:not(:last-child){margin:0 0 15px 0}.item-getintouch__emails{display:flex;flex-direction:column;justify-content:center;align-items:center}.item-getintouch__email{color:inherit;font-weight:600;line-height:calc(24 / 14 * 100%)}.item-getintouch__email:hover{text-decoration:underline}.item-getintouch__lable{font-size:16px;font-weight:700;line-height:calc(24 / 16 * 100%)}.item-getintouch__button{border:1px solid #ff7b47;min-height:44px;display:flex;font-size:600;justify-content:center;align-items:center;color:#ff7b47;line-height:calc(24 / 14 * 100%);padding:10px 20px;text-align:center;border-radius:5px;transition:all .3s ease 0s}.item-getintouch__button:hover{border:1px solid #ff7b47;background-color:#ff7b47;color:#fff}@media (min-width:992px){.getintouch__items{margin:0;display:flex;align-items:center}}@media (max-width:992px){.getintouch{padding:50px 0}.getintouch__header{margin:0 0 50px 0}.item-getintouch_active{padding:50px 15px}}@media (max-width:767px){.getintouch__header{margin:0 0 30px 0}}.contact{background-color:#fff;padding:42px 0}.contact__content{padding:0 0 20px 0}@media (min-width:767px){.contact__body{display:flex;align-items:center;justify-content:space-between}.contact__content{padding:0 20px 0 0}}.contact__title{font-weight:700;letter-spacing:.1px;font-size:24px;line-height:calc(32 / 24 * 100%)}.contact__title:not(:last-child){margin:0 0 10px 0}.contact__text{color:#737373;line-height:calc(20 / 14 * 100%)}.contact__button{display:flex;background-color:#ff7b47;border-radius:5px;min-height:58px;padding:5px 40px;transition:background-color .3s ease 0s;justify-content:center;align-items:center;text-align:center;color:#fff}.contact__button:hover{background-color:#aa5330}.footer__top{background:#17213c;padding:30px 0}.footer__row{display:flex;flex-wrap:wrap;margin:0 -15px}.footer__column{padding:20px 15px;flex:0 1 16.667%}.footer__column:last-child{flex:0 1 33.333%}@media (max-width:992px){.footer__column{flex:0 1 25%}.footer__column:last-child{flex:1 1 100%}}@media (max-width:767px){.footer__column{flex:0 1 50%}}.footer__label{color:#fff;font-weight:700;font-size:16px;line-height:calc(24 / 16 * 100%);margin:0 0 20px 0}.menu-footer__item:not(:last-child){margin:0 0 10px 0}.menu-footer__link{color:#fff;display:inline-block;line-height:calc(24 / 14 * 100%);letter-spacing:.2px}.menu-footer__link:hover{text-decoration:underline}.contacts-footer{display:flex;flex-direction:column}.contacts-footer__item{padding:0 0 0 34px;line-height:calc(24 / 14 * 100%);display:flex;align-items:center;color:#fff;min-height:30px}.contacts-footer__item:hover{text-decoration:underline}.contacts-footer__item:not(:last-child){margin:0 0 12px 0}.contacts-footer__item_phone{background:url(img/footer/icon/01.svg) 0 0 no-repeat}.contacts-footer__item_map{background:url(img/footer/icon/02.svg) 0 0 no-repeat}.contacts-footer__item_email{background:url(img/footer/icon/03.svg) 0 0 no-repeat}.footer__bottom{padding:25px 0}.footer__container{display:flex;justify-content:space-between;align-items:center}.footer__copy{color:#737373;line-height:calc(24 / 14 * 100%);padding:5px 0}.social{display:flex;align-items:center}.social__item:not(:last-child){margin:0 20px 0 0}@media (max-width:767px){.footer__container{flex-direction:column}.footer__copy{margin:0 0 15px 0;text-align:center}}